Summary
Evening-length performance of tap dancing. After Jimmy Slyde's performance on cassette 2, Lynn Dally introduces a special guest in the audience, tap dancer Harold Nicholas, a recent recipient of a Kennedy Center Award.

Event (note)
  • Videotaped in performance at the Joyce Theater, New York, N.Y., on Apr. 21, 1992; video documentation, Dennis Diamond, Video D Studios.
Contents
  • Cassette 1 (ca. 45 min. total). Caravan / choreography, Lynn Dally; music, Duke Ellington, Juan Tizol; performed by the Jazz Tap Ensemble.
  • Sweet blues / choreography, Lynn Dally; performed by Lynn Dally with Tom Garvin, piano.
  • Autumn leaves / improvisation, Sam Weber; music, Johnny Mercer; performed by Sam Weber with the [musicians'] Quartet.
  • Quartet: Waltz for Philly Joe [instrumental number] / music, Jerry Kalaf; played by Tom Garvin, John Heard, Jerry Kalaf, Stacy Rowles.
  • Duo / music, John Heard, Jerry Kalaf; collaboration by Derick Grant, Sam Weber.
  • Ariel [not listed on frame] / choreography, Sam Weber; music, Jerry Kalaf; performed by Sam Weber with the Quartet.
  • Doxie / choreography, Eddie Brown, arranged by Sam Weber; music, Sonny Rollins; performed by Lynn Dally, Derick Grant, Sam Weber with the Quartet.
  • Cassette 2 (ca. 52 min. total). Monk pieces (music, Thelonious Monk): Misterioso / choreography, Lynn Dally; danced by Lynn Dally, Derick Grant, Sam Weber -- Evidence / choreography and performance, Sam Weber -- Round midnight / choreography and performance, Lynn Dally -- Epistrophy / choreography, Lynn Dally; danced by Lynn Dally, Sam Weber.
  • Quartet: "Stars come out at night" [song] / written by Ray Noble; sung by Stacy Rowles, accompanied by the Quartet.
  • [Solo] / danced by Jimmy Slyde.
  • All blues / choreography, Lynn Dally; music, Miles Davis [misspelled David on frame]; performed by the Jazz Tap Quartet.
  • [Finale] / danced by Lynn Dally, Derick Grant, Sam Weber, Jimmy Slyde, Stacy Rowles.
